We make a difference with every new client or existing client renewal

With every Cyber-First Managed Service Contract or existing client contract renewal, we provide Challenge with funds to purchase new iPads, VR equipment, chargers, Technology Scholarships and more. Providing much needed technology to entertain the kids undergoing treatment.

Robert Allenby Golf Day + Gala Dinner

Robert Allenby Golf Day & Gala Dinner

4 December 2023

For over thirty years, the Robert Allenby Golf Day and Gala Dinner has transcended into much more than a mere household name within the Challenge community.

This annual extravaganza offers participants the chance to pit their golfing prowess against some of the sport’s most elite talents, all while basking in the splendor of a day on the verdant fairways of the Yarra Yarra Golf Club. The day unfolds in two sessions, with a morning group and an afternoon group, ensuring everyone has a shot at the glory.

As the sun sets, the day’s excitement seamlessly transitions into an enchanting evening at Crown, where attendees are treated to an exquisite culinary journey, fine wines, and captivating entertainment that promises to leave an indelible mark.

Within Australia over 1200 children are diagnosed with cancer each year. Families in most cases are involved with treatment for around 5 years.
